We are seeking an experienced Compliance Analyst to play a critical role in ensuring APM's compliance obligations are met across our technology, information security, and risk management environments.
Reporting into the Risk & Compliance function, you will be responsible for maintaining and supporting APM's compliance frameworks, including ISO/IEC 27001 certification and Right Fit For Risk (RFFR) accreditation, while ensuring systems, processes, and change initiatives align with internal policies, regulatory requirements, and industry best practices.
This role acts as a key bridge between compliance, business, and technology teams, helping embed compliance requirements into day-to-day operations and strategic initiatives.
